Australian private investigators offer a wide range of services, including surveillance, background checks, asset searches, skip tracing, corporate investigations, fraud detection, and family law investigations.
The cost of hiring a private investigator in Australia varies depending on the complexity and scope of the investigation. Fees can be hourly, daily, or on a fixed-fee basis. It’s best to get a quote.
You can find a good private investigator in Australia by researching online, checking professional directories, and reading client reviews. Consider factors like experience, specialisation, and reputation. You can also ask for recommendations.
Yes, private investigators in Australia are required to be licensed by the relevant state or territory government. Always ensure a potential investigator is properly licensed.
Private investigators in Australia must operate within the law, respecting privacy laws and regulations. They cannot engage in illegal activities like trespassing, wiretapping, or accessing information without authorisation.
The duration of a private investigation varies depending on the case. Some investigations may be completed within days, while others can take weeks or months, depending on the scope and complexity.
Yes, surveillance is a common service offered by private investigators in Australia. Surveillance activities must comply with relevant laws and regulations, particularly concerning privacy.
Australian private investigators handle a variety of cases, including personal investigations (e.g., infidelity, missing persons), corporate investigations (e.g., fraud, theft), family law matters (e.g., child custody, spousal support), and insurance investigations.

Skip tracing involves locating a person who has disappeared or is in hiding. Yes, Australian private investigators provide skip tracing services, using various techniques to find individuals.
